Moshe in the Basket
A richly textured oil painting that captures, with deep sensitivity, the intertwined emotions of fear and hope. Moshe Rabbeinu, only three months old, was destined to be cast into the Nile due to Pharaoh’s harsh decree. His mother placed him in a basket upon the waters, hoping and praying for a miracle.
The seemingly calm water carries a quiet yet powerful tension—danger alongside hidden Divine protection. The soft, delicate palette creates a gentle contrast between fear and faith, while the thick, layered brushstrokes add depth and movement—like the heartbeat of the story itself.
Technique: Oil on canvas
Size: 90 × 90 cm
Style: Textured, soft and refined palette

Moshe and the Burning Bush
A highly textured oil painting depicting one of the most elevated and awe-inspiring moments—the sight of the burning bush that was not consumed.
Within a quiet desert landscape, a powerful wonder suddenly appears, illuminating the surroundings with a soft, spiritual glow. The figure stands in awe before this extraordinary vision, as a Divine revelation unfolds and Moshe is appointed as the messenger to redeem the Jewish people from Egypt.
The soft colors maintain a sense of harmony and calm, while the living flame introduces strength and inner movement. The rich texture emphasizes the depth of the moment and the lasting impression of this profound revelation.
Technique: Oil on canvas
Size: 90 × 90 cm
Style: Textured, soft and refined palette
